> I recommend that such elements be qualified with a namespace name that > resolves to a short document: Yes of course, but good practice in choice of names is at a completely different level to discussion of what the meaning of an element name is. It's the same with namespace names. Any proposed meaning for namespace names has to encompass both good and bad names, whatever that may mean. Saying that a namespace is (or is uniquely associated with) the resource identified by the namespace name if used as a URI reference fails this test.
